A77 works great with manual focus lenses, just like NEX-7 (or NEX-6).

Besides all other differences between DSLR and mirrorless, discussed numerous times, I would base the decision on what type of lenses do You plan to use - I have 500mm MF lens that I would not want to use with NEX, but also have some PEN F lenses that will not fit dSLR.

So I have both NEX-6 and A77.

IMO it's not the best time to get either of both. Sony has plans to replace the Nex-7 soon and so are the rumours regarding A-77. Don't get me wrong - both are great cameras, I own the A77 for more the a year. Noise up to ISO 1600 is not an issue, it's higher than that when it gets worse.
As for shooting MF lenses I'd get the nex-7 or even better the nex-6, you can adapt virtually any lens on E-mount.
